Ade OdunladeAde Odunlade, CNWL Divisional Managing Director (Jameson) is featured as one of the prominent faces in the NHS to mark Black History Month.

Selected by NHS England and NHS Improvement, they revealed 36 individuals across London NHS Trusts to share their stories and journeys.
